Why are the job opportunities for ECE increasing every year?

Now if you look at the report of “Bureau of Labor Statistics”, it stated that from the year 2016 to 2026 the job market for ECE will grow by 7%. The reason for the massive shift is the revolution in technology. The adaptation is pacing faster through modern electronics technologies to utilize in communication channels. Moreover, the following industry sectors like

  • Satellite and mobile communication,
  • Digital telecommunication,
  • Research-based or industrial corporations,
  • Consumer electronics manufacturing,
  • Healthcare tools manufacturing,
  • Manufacturing companies,
  • Multinational corporations,
  • Government authorities,
  • Armed forces (army/ air force/navy),
  • Aerospace manufacturing companies,

And many others are creating more opportunities for electronics and communication engineers. The Job role may differ from industry to industry depending on experience and specific domain. However, the basics will be for the electronics and communication engineers.

The following job roles are massive in demand for electronics and communication engineers. According to data-driven from ASSOCHAM and NEC Corp, The electronics market for India is expected to reach 400 billion dollars CAGR by 2020 at 41%, the perfect factor for fuelling the job market.

What are the ECE job roles gathering attention in the corporate and manufacturing sectors?

Electronics Engineer Communication Engineer Electronics Design & Development Engineer Technical Director
Network Planning Engineer Desktop Support Engineer Service Engineer System Control Engineer

With the latest technology incorporated in the communication industry, the above job roles are filling the requirement of the market. The Electronics and Communication Engineers can take up any job role and gain experience for further skill development.

  1. Electronics Engineer

With the increasing demand in the electronics industry, engineers are having more opportunities. Electronics engineers are providing great solutions to the emerging rise in the new leading firms. The profile of electronics engineers has a great demand in the market because of the emerging innovative technologies which create fruitful career scope for the ECE aspirants.

  1. Communication Engineer

The planning and monitoring design of the electrical communication system is a major role of a communication engineer. They need to evaluate the performance of the system as well. Communication Engineers are dedicated to producing an effective and ungraded communication system within budget and time. They serve end to end solutions to the system from testing, delivering to the site visit and maintenance of the product.

  1. Electronics Design and Development Engineer

The field of design and development of electronics brings challenges to the ECE engineers. As this job profile provides a great area of learning new skills and good pay, the future of this job prospect is broad.

  1. Technical Director

If you are having years of experience in a relevant field of engineering and immense knowledge, you can be a technical director. The role itself is a high-value job with responsibilities to oversee the projects from start to finish and also assure the quality check, service check and performance check.

  1. Network Planning Engineer

In maintaining both an organization’s external and internal networks, the role of a networking engineer is highly important. Their main task is to support critical teams throughout the organisation, after communicating strategies for new projects, to implement new standards.

They manage and manage computer networks, including software, hardware and configurations for systems. A network planning engineer also carries out disaster recovery activities when necessary.

  1. Desktop Support Engineer

Desktop support engineers are the heart of any IT or non-IT companies. Once you get the required skill and knowledge for this particular job profile, there will be no recession for ECE graduates.

  1. Service Engineer

The support, continuation and correction of sold products are generally the responsibility of the Service Engineers. They provide curative and defensive off-site maintenance and support solutions for after-sales technology. The primary role of interacting with customers in the provision of information and questions is to repair, test and maintain equipment and product manuals for service engineers.

  1. System Control Engineer

The work of a system control engineer does not only involve the design but also the testing of complicated systems. This is why candidates are hired for this profile as technical supervisors, system control managers etc. This is one reason.
